Abstract

The utility model discloses a decompression insole. The insole comprises an insole body, is in the shape of the outline of a sole and is made of elastic materials and used for absorbing pressure applied to the sole; the arch convex part is arranged on the surface of the insole body and is integrally formed with the insole body, and the arch convex part is in a solid convex arc shape; therefore, the proper supporting force of the arch of the foot palm of the user and the pressure relief of the foot palm can be provided.

背景技术 Background technique

如图1所示,足掌F于人体行走中除可平衡身体外,且人体重心移动时产生的惯性力会经足掌F传递至地面,相对地,地面亦会回馈反作用力给足掌F,于一般慢速与短暂的行走中,感觉不出足掌F所承受的双重压力,但,长时间的站立、行走或是激烈跑步时,由于足掌F承受的压力为慢速行走的数倍甚是数十倍,足掌F由于反复地承受压力而容易累积疲劳,严重时,甚至会延伸至小腿肌肉产生严重的酸痛感或是发炎。As shown in Figure 1, the foot F not only balances the body during human walking, but also the inertial force generated when the center of gravity of the human body moves will be transmitted to the ground through the foot F. Correspondingly, the ground will also feed back the reaction force to the foot F , in general slow and short walking, the double pressure on the palm F is not felt, but when standing, walking or running vigorously for a long time, the pressure on the sole F is several times that of slow walking Even dozens of times, the foot F is prone to accumulated fatigue due to repeated pressure, and in severe cases, it may even extend to the calf muscles to cause severe soreness or inflammation.

为解决此一问题,现今运动鞋的鞋底内部大多采用气垫或是蜂巢状的弹性设计,作为前述二种力的缓冲结构,令使用者于跑步或是激烈运动的过程,不论是由上往下惯性力还是由下往上的反作用力,均会透过鞋底的缓冲结构吸收,减轻足掌F所承受的压力。In order to solve this problem, most of the soles of today's sports shoes use air cushion or honeycomb elastic design, as the buffer structure of the above two forces, so that the user can move from top to bottom during running or intense exercise. The inertial force or the reaction force from bottom to top will be absorbed through the cushioning structure of the sole to reduce the pressure on the sole F.

然,上述在鞋底增设缓冲结构的方式,仅见于鞋底较厚的运动鞋,但上班族所穿着的皮鞋或是休闲鞋,由于鞋底材质及其厚度较薄,因此并不常见到具有缓冲结构的皮鞋,但,不表示穿着皮鞋或是休闲鞋的使用者,足掌F不会有承受过大压力的问题;现今的上班族或是百货公司柜台人员,每日行走及站立时间往往超乎一般人所能想象,足掌F承受的压力是一般人的数倍,但,一般鞋垫S大多仅针对防臭、透气等功能进行改良,对于脚掌的跖骨头、足跟以及足弓上并无任何的保护措施,尤其是鞋垫与足弓F1之间均为篓空状(如图1所示),长时间穿着下足掌容易因足弓F1位置的支撑性不足而产生疼痛。However, the above-mentioned method of adding a cushioning structure to the sole is only seen in sports shoes with a thicker sole, but the leather shoes or casual shoes worn by office workers are not commonly seen with a cushioning structure due to the thinner material and thickness of the sole. Leather shoes, however, does not mean that users who wear leather shoes or casual shoes will not suffer from excessive pressure on the sole F; today's office workers or counter staff in department stores often spend more time walking and standing than ordinary people It can be imagined that the pressure on the soles of the feet F is several times that of ordinary people, but most of the general insoles S are only improved for deodorant, breathable and other functions, and there are no protection measures for the metatarsal heads, heels and arches of the soles of the feet. , especially between the insole and the arch of the foot F1 is a hollow shape (as shown in Figure 1), the lower sole of the foot is easy to cause pain due to the lack of support of the arch of the foot F1 position for a long time.

为此,如何有效纾解足掌所承受的压力,并预防足弓部位支撑力不足所造成的种种不适,乃为本实用新型所钻研的课题。For this reason, how to effectively relieve the pressure on the soles of the feet and prevent various discomforts caused by insufficient support of the arch of the feet is the subject of the present invention.

如该等图所示,本实用新型提供一种减压鞋垫,用以吸收足掌F行走时所产生的惯性力以及底面的反作用力等,进而达到对足掌F有效减压的效果,该鞋垫包含:一鞋垫本体10以及一足弓凸部20,其中该足弓凸部20设于鞋垫本体10上;As shown in these figures, the utility model provides a decompression insole, which is used to absorb the inertial force generated by the foot F when walking and the reaction force of the bottom surface, etc., so as to achieve the effect of effectively decompressing the foot F. The insole includes: an insole body 10 and a foot arch protrusion 20, wherein the foot arch protrusion 20 is arranged on the insole body 10;

该鞋垫本体10形状为足掌轮廓状,由具弹性的透明或非透明的硅胶材质构成,用以吸收足掌F所承受的压力,该鞋垫本体10长度依鞋体尺码大小不同,而有所区别,一般来说,鞋垫本体10约在21cm~31cm之间,且该鞋垫本体10厚度最好厚于5mm以上,其所产生的吸震性及纾压性较佳;The shape of the insole body 10 is in the shape of the palm of the foot, and it is made of elastic transparent or non-transparent silicone material to absorb the pressure on the sole of the foot F. The length of the insole body 10 varies according to the size of the shoe body. The difference, generally speaking, the insole body 10 is about 21cm~31cm, and the thickness of the insole body 10 is preferably thicker than 5mm, and the shock absorption and pressure relief produced by it are better;

而该足弓凸部20凸设在鞋垫本体10表面上,该足弓凸部20设置在和足掌F的足弓F1部位相对应的鞋垫本体10上,该足弓凸部20与该鞋垫本体10最好一体成形,且该足弓凸部20为一实心凸弧状,用以贴合足掌F曲线,而同时提供足弓F1适当的支撑力(如图4所示),其中该足弓凸部20的材质为高弹性的吸震材质。And this arch protruding portion 20 is protruded on the surface of the insole body 10, the arch protruding portion 20 is arranged on the insole body 10 corresponding to the arch F1 of the sole F, the arch protruding portion 20 and the insole The main body 10 is preferably integrally formed, and the arch protrusion 20 is a solid convex arc shape, which is used to fit the curve of the sole F, while providing appropriate support for the arch F1 (as shown in Figure 4), wherein the foot The arch convex portion 20 is made of highly elastic shock-absorbing material.

请再次参阅图2至图3及图5,图5为本实用新型减压鞋垫的另一立体图,系显示该足弓凸部表面设有多个按摩凸点。Please refer to FIG. 2 to FIG. 3 and FIG. 5 again. FIG. 5 is another perspective view of the decompression insole of the present invention, which shows that the surface of the arch protrusion is provided with a plurality of massage bumps.

如图2至图3所示,本实用新型鞋垫本体10上增设有多个贯穿该本体10的透气孔11,用以增加透气效果,并使脚步热气可有效地排除,该等透气孔11系以规则或是不规则方式排列设置在鞋垫本体10上,除此之外,本实用新型的足弓凸部20表面上,亦可增设有多颗按摩凸点21(如图5所示),用以增加足掌F与鞋垫本体10间的触感及穿着的舒适性。As shown in Figures 2 to 3, the insole body 10 of the present invention is provided with a plurality of ventilation holes 11 penetrating the body 10 to increase the ventilation effect and effectively remove the hot air from footsteps. These ventilation holes 11 are Arranged on the insole body 10 in a regular or irregular manner, in addition, on the surface of the arch protrusion 20 of the present invention, a plurality of massage bumps 21 can also be added (as shown in Figure 5), It is used to increase the touch between the sole F and the insole body 10 and the wearing comfort.
